What is the cheapest month to fly from Honolulu to North America?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Honolulu to North America,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Honolulu to North America is September, when tickets cost $607 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are July and December,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$981 and $855 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Honolulu to North America?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Honolulu to North America,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Honolulu to North America, you should book around 1 week before departure.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 5 weeks before departure.

Avoid LAX if you can fly into other CA airport. LAX is very confusing. Our gate was adjacent to another that was boarding at the same time. We could not hear our boarding announcements. Almost missed our boarding group. Terminal 4 has multiple floors, the signs were okay, but a 3-D map is needed to fully comprehend your path. Very limited food options and super expensive restaurants with mediocre food (CrownLAX). Avoid LAX if your want a pleasant layover/transfer process.
